Police investigating after afternoon stabbing in Toronto

Police are investigating a stabbing in North York. Marc Cormier/Global News

Police are investigating a stabbing near Finch subway station on Sunday afternoon.

In a tweet, Toronto police said officers responded to a call in the area of Yonge Street and Cummer Avenue in Toronto. The call came around 2:46 p.m.

Police received reports that an adult man was stabbed outside. The man was transported to hospital by paramedics on an emergency run to a local trauma centre. Police said his injuries were serious.

Officers were still on the scene around 4 p.m. Sunday afternoon.

Police have appealed for anyone with information to come forward.
